Facebook Marketplace has become what Craigslist used to be, a bunch of low-ballers and no-shows. About 1 in every 10 people contacting are actually legit.
Where I live there's a owner-managed used car lot that I sold one of my 4Runners at. It was $50 for 3 weekends and it sold the first weekend. Anything like that in your area? It allows the tire kickers to take a look without wasting your time and the only people that contact are serious buyers.
